Output efc404ec312d572f9a4f8bfbef2d1f4e28c7890bafd6eb5fb2294face1eaa6a1:51

value
79710
script pubkey
OP_0 OP_PUSHBYTES_20 bb529bb2a894e5807368f55c6f4812326a698e8d
address
bc1qhdffhv4gjnjcqumg74wx7jqjxf4xnr5dnyguz6
transaction
efc404ec312d572f9a4f8bfbef2d1f4e28c7890bafd6eb5fb2294face1eaa6a1
confirmations
16433
spent
true